特斯拉的自动驾驶技术是电动汽车行业的一大亮点,它不仅代表了汽车制造业的科技进步,更是未来交通出行方式的预示。本文将深入解析特斯拉自动驾驶技术的原理、优势以及在实际应用中的表现。
自动驾驶技术概述
1. 自动驾驶的定义
自动驾驶技术是指汽车在无需人类驾驶员直接操控的情况下,能够安全、有效地在道路上行驶的技术。它包括感知环境、决策规划和控制执行三个主要环节。
2. 自动驾驶的发展阶段
自动驾驶技术目前分为多个级别,从L0(无自动化)到L5(完全自动化)。特斯拉的自动驾驶技术目前处于L3级别,即有条件自动驾驶。
特斯拉自动驾驶技术解析
1. 感知环境
特斯拉的自动驾驶系统依赖于多个传感器,包括雷达、摄像头和超声波传感器等。这些传感器能够实时采集车辆周围的环境信息,如道路、车辆、行人等。
代码示例(伪代码):
def collect_environment_data(sensors):
radar_data = sensors.radar_data()
camera_data = sensors.camera_data()
ultrasonic_data = sensors.ultrasonic_data()
return radar_data, camera_data, ultrasonic_data
2. 决策规划
收集到环境数据后,自动驾驶系统会进行分析和处理,制定行驶策略。这包括路径规划、速度控制等。
代码示例(伪代码):
def plan_route(data):
path = calculate_path(data)
speed = calculate_speed(data)
return path, speed
3. 控制执行
最后,自动驾驶系统会根据决策规划的结果,控制车辆进行相应的操作,如转向、加速和制动等。
代码示例(伪代码):
def execute_control(path, speed):
steering = control_steering(path)
acceleration = control_acceleration(speed)
braking = control_braking(speed)
execute_commands(steering, acceleration, braking)
特斯拉自动驾驶的优势
1. 安全性
特斯拉的自动驾驶系统通过大量数据分析和机器学习,能够比人类驾驶员更快速、更准确地识别和处理道路信息,从而提高行车安全性。
2. 舒适性
自动驾驶技术可以减少驾驶员的疲劳,提供更加舒适的驾驶体验。
3. 效率
自动驾驶车辆能够更好地规划行驶路线,减少拥堵,提高交通效率。
实际应用中的表现
特斯拉的自动驾驶技术在实际应用中已经取得了显著成效。例如,特斯拉的Autopilot系统可以在高速公路上实现自动驾驶,而Model 3的自动泊车功能则可以方便地帮助驾驶员完成停车操作。
总结
特斯拉的自动驾驶技术代表了汽车制造业的未来发展方向。随着技术的不断进步和普及,我们有理由相信,自动驾驶技术将会在未来为我们的出行带来更多便利和安全。